Output 76032505de5bc09586ccab58b622c43a06ec127aae8ae977db5c30a59b91a7be:1

value
551528
script pubkey
OP_0 OP_PUSHBYTES_20 ce14f26d098c38584e1f19d6e64dca8a04952358
address
bc1qec20ymgf3su9snslr8twvnw23gzf2g6c8lra2h
transaction
76032505de5bc09586ccab58b622c43a06ec127aae8ae977db5c30a59b91a7be
confirmations
146296
spent
true